On 11/21/2011 09:06, Corinna Vinschen wrote:
> A new version of setup.exe, release 2.761, has been uploaded to
> http://cygwin.com/setup.exe.
>
> Changes:
>
> - Now that mintty has become part of the default installation, setup will
> create desktop and start menu shortcuts called "Cygwin Terminal", which
> point to mintty, starting your default shell as noted in /etc/passwd.
